Description

Vascular Surgery topics are presented by experts in their fields and are selected as highly relevant and important to the development of a current base of medical knowledge necessary to maintain a high level of care. These presentations are intended to introduce resident, faculty and medical students the most current and accepted approaches to the discipline of Vascular Surgery including, medical problem solving, surgical skills, and new techniques in diagnosis and treatment.

Objectives

Learning Objectives

  • Discuss the charactersitics of penetrating aortic ulcer and common iliac abdominal aortic aneurysm.
  • Discuss AA aortic pathology.
  • Discuss the risk of nerve damage with carotid endarterectomy dissection.
  • Discuss an understand the complication of popliteal entrapment syndrome and the surgical managemnt of htese conditions at a later stage.
